Xytec and Combo bulk shipping containers

June 1, 2007
No Comments

Buckhorn, a manufacturer of reusable plastic packaging and material handling systems, has added the newly acquired Xytec and Combo products to its wide selection of bulk shipping containers. Buckhorn's parent company, Myers Industries, purchased the Xytec and Combo container lines from Schoeller Arca Systems Inc. North America in early March.

The Xytec line of collapsible pallet containers consists of 32 by 30 inch, 48 by 40 inch, and 48 by 45 inch footprints in various heights and styles. Xytec also includes the EL Extended Length containers and HighWall Extended Height containers. Each container system provides a range of options, including sidewall access doors, lids, identification systems, standard or heavy-duty bases, custom colors, and multiple dunnage configurations.

The collapsible intermediate bulk containers (IBCs) in the Combo line are suitable for shipping and storing large volumes of processed foods, ingredients, and other fluids. The Combo line complements Buckhorn's Citadel line of IBCs. Combo IBCs are molded of foodgrade plastic and have completely smooth surfaces to satisfy the strictest hygienic standards. They are collapsible, and space-efficient dimensions provide optimal cubing of transport systems, whether the container is set up or collapsed. They are available in four sizes to hold 270, 285, 300, and 315 gallons, respectively. Combo IBCs feature side and bottom discharge areas for quick, easy emptying. Reinforced corners and locking sides provide durability for handling. Four-way fork entry permits secure transport from any orientation. Combo products can also be used for dry products such as powders, granulate, and flakes.

In addition, Buckhorn adds the Big Box fixed wall pallet containers, as well as the handheld Stack & Nest Totes and Specialty Lugs & Pails.
